Return-Path: Received: (majordomo@vger.kernel.org) by vger.kernel.org via listexpand id ; Mon, 5 Aug 2002 19:28:21 -0400 Received: (majordomo@vger.kernel.org) by vger.kernel.org id ; Mon, 5 Aug 2002 19:28:21 -0400 Received: from perninha.conectiva.com.br ([200.250.58.156]:35090 "HELO perninha.conectiva.com.br") by vger.kernel.org with SMTP id ; Mon, 5 Aug 2002 19:27:50 -0400 Date: Mon, 5 Aug 2002 19:40:56 -0300 (BRT) From: Marcelo Tosatti X-X-Sender: marcelo@freak.distro.conectiva To: lkml Subject: Linux 2.4.20-pre1 Message-ID: MIME-Version: 1.0 Content-Type: TEXT/PLAIN; charset=US-ASCII Sender: linux-kernel-owner@vger.kernel.org X-Mailing-List: linux-kernel@vger.kernel.org Content-Length: 16151 Lines: 533 So here goes -pre1, with a big -ac and x86-64 merges, plus other smaller stuff. 2.4.20 will be a much faster release cycle than 2.4.19 was. Summary of changes from v2.4.19 to v2.4.20-pre1 ============================================ (02/03/16 1.159.1.1) 53c700 (02/05/31 1.445.1.13) airo wireless net driver update: (02/06/05 1.537.4.1) Sparc32 code cleanups. (02/06/05 1.537.4.2) Sparc32 code cleanups. (02/06/07 1.537.4.3) Sparc: Fix copy_{to,from}_user return value handling. (02/06/07 1.537.4.4) Sparc64: readv/writev SuS compliance fix for sparc32 compat. (02/06/07 1.537.4.5) DBRI driver: Add T7903 doc URL. (02/06/07 1.537.4.6) Sparc64: Fix module symbols when stack debugging is on. (02/06/09 1.159.1.2) [SCSI 53c700] bux fix in tag starvation, cosmetic cleanup of set_depth (02/06/09 1.159.1.3) [SCSI 53c700] update version to 2.8 (02/06/12 1.537.1.8) RTNETLINK: Allow non-root to receive. (02/06/12 1.537.1.9) MAINTAINERS: Remove Andi from networking as per his request. (02/06/12 1.537.1.10) ipv4/route.c: Cleanup ip_rt_acct_read (02/06/14 1.537.7.1) net driver 8139cp updates: (02/06/14 1.537.9.1) [janitor] update the isicom.c multiport serial driver to (02/06/14 1.537.7.3) [janitor] update the ray_cs.c PCMCIA client driver for the Raylink wireless LAN card (02/06/14 1.537.7.4) [janitor] update the ni65 network driver to (02/06/14 1.537.7.5) [janitor] update the sdlamain Multiprotocol WAN Link Driver to (02/06/14 1.537.9.2) [janitor] update the DAC960 Driver for Mylex DAC960/AcceleRAID/eXtremeRAID PCI RAID Controllers (02/06/14 1.537.7.6) [janitor] update the eexpress.c net driver to (02/06/14 1.537.7.7) [janitor] update the comx-hw-comx wan driver to remove call to check_region and check the status of call to (02/06/14 1.537.7.8) [janitor] update the eepro Intel EtherExpress Pro/10 device driver to (02/06/14 1.537.7.9) [janitor] update the atarilance Ethernet driver for VME Lance cards on the Atari to check the result of request_irq and exit in case of error. (02/06/14 1.537.7.10) [janitor] update the yam hamradio driver to (02/06/14 1.537.10.1) Support dumping NIC-specific stats in 8139cp net driver (02/06/15 1.537.1.11) Tigon3: Use unsigned type for dest_idx_unmasked in tg3_recycle_rx. (02/06/15 1.537.1.12) Tigon3: MAX_WAIT_CNT is too large. (02/06/15 1.537.7.12) dl2k gige net driver updates: (02/06/17 1.537.4.7) sparc64: Use SUNW,power-off to power off some Ultra systems. (02/06/18 1.537.1.13) drivers/net/bonding.c: Check ethtool then mii ioctl to determine link status. (02/06/18 1.537.1.14) NET: Backport 2.5.x NAPI infrastructure to 2.4.x (02/06/19 1.537.1.15) Tigon3: On 32-bit just wrap low 32bits of stats if we overflow. (02/06/20 1.537.12.3) Add register dumping and NIC-specific stats to 8139too net driver (02/06/20 1.537.12.4) Fix 8139too net driver register dump (02/06/21 1.537.1.16) include/net/dsfield.h: Remove dead code. (02/06/25 1.537.1.17) NETLINK: Add unicast release notifier. (02/06/25 1.537.1.18) SunHME: Register IRQ with netdev->name as string. (02/07/11 1.537.1.19) Add netif_receive_skb-like interface for VLAN hw accel. (02/07/11 1.537.1.20) Tigon3: Add NAPI support. (02/07/12 1.537.1.21) net/core/dst.c: dst_total only needs to exist if RT_CACHE_DEBUG >= 2 (02/07/15 1.537.1.22) net/socket.c: Kill memory leak in sock_fasync (02/07/16 1.537.4.8) SunHME: Make module license visible when not-PCI. (02/07/16 1.537.4.9) arch/sparc64/defconfig: Update. (02/07/18 1.537.1.23) PKTGEN: Updates to version 1.2, work mostly from Ben Greear. (02/07/18 1.537.1.24) PKTGEN: Use htonl instead of __constant_htonl. (02/07/18 1.537.1.25) PKT SCHED: Add HTB scheduler by Martin Devera. (02/07/18 1.537.4.10) SPARC64: Fix bugs in ioctl32 registration. (02/07/18 1.537.4.11) SPARC: Dynamically size SRMMU nocache page pool. (02/07/19 1.537.1.26) SK98LIN: Fix oops in procfs handling if no cards probed. (02/07/19 1.537.4.12) SPARC: Minor header file cleanups. (02/07/19 1.537.4.13) floppy.h: Remove unused empty virtual_dma_init. (02/07/19 1.537.1.27) PKTGEN: Update documentation. (02/07/19 1.537.1.28) TIGON3: Finish up NAPI implementation. (02/07/19 1.537.1.29) PKTGEN: u64 is not necessarily a long long (02/07/19 1.537.1.30) HTB PKTSCHED: u64 is not necessarily a long long (02/07/19 1.537.1.31) PKTGEN: Fix need_resched for 2.4.x, more u64 printf fixes. (02/07/19 1.537.1.32) PKTGEN: More need_resched 2.4.x fixes (02/07/22 1.537.1.33) net/ipv4/route.c: Handle large offsets properly in procfs read operation. (02/07/22 1.537.4.14) drivers/sbus/char/openprom.c: Verify user len in copyin_string. (02/07/22 1.537.4.15) arch/sparc/config.in: Remove commented out LVM bits. (02/07/30 1.537.4.16) Openprom: Cast nagative tests properly. (02/07/30 1.537.4.17) OpenPROM: Cast to ssize_t not int. (02/07/30 1.537.4.18) OpenPROM: Kill len check, it is pointless. (02/07/31 1.537.4.19) OpenPROM: Sigh, put the length overflow check back it is needed. (02/08/02 1.582.2.84) [PATCH] wan/sdla_chdlc.c oops fix (02/08/02 1.582.2.85) [PATCH] LVM 1.0.5 driver update for 2.4.19-rc3 (02/08/02 1.582.2.86) [PATCH] remove unused label in fs/dnotify.c (02/08/02 1.582.2.87) [PATCH] ip_nat_core.c - fix compiler warning (02/08/02 1.582.2.88) [PATCH] 3c509.c - 1_2 (02/08/02 1.582.2.89) [PATCH] 2.4 i_size_high fixup (02/08/02 1.582.2.90) [PATCH] remove agpgart_be.c unused variables (02/08/02 1.582.2.91) [PATCH] namespace.c - compiler warning (02/08/02 1.582.2.92) [PATCH] small inline assembly fix for gcc 3.1 (ffs) (02/08/02 1.582.2.93) [PATCH] reserve nocache based on RAM size (02/08/02 1.582.2.94) [PATCH] 2.4.19-rc5 cyclades.c one liner (02/08/02 1.582.2.95) [PATCH] IDE: memset kmalloced gendisk structures (02/08/02 1.582.2.96) [PATCH] Put Intel cache-detection descriptors in a table (02/08/02 1.582.2.97) [PATCH] proper boot-time messages for P4 Xeon (02/08/02 1.582.2.98) [PATCH] document that cmd64x.c supports the CMD649 and CMD680 (02/08/02 1.592) [PATCH] Correct locking on IO stats accounting (02/08/03 1.594) [PATCH] Reorder TOSHIBA TC35815 in Config.in (02/08/03 1.595) [PATCH] watchdog flags (02/08/03 1.596) [PATCH] 2.4.19 include/linux/vmalloc.h for highmem (02/08/03 1.596.2.1) [PATCH] Bluetooth Subsystem PC Card drivers update (02/08/03 1.596.3.1) Add Wake-On-Lan support to 8139cp net driver (02/08/03 1.596.3.2) Temporarily disable MTU-change-while-active support in 8139cp (02/08/03 1.596.3.3) Update 8139cp net driver to enable legacy Rx/TX command register (02/08/03 1.596.3.4) Add suspend/resume support to 8139cp net driver (02/08/03 1.596.3.5) Update eepro100 net drvr to enable rx DMA without causing (02/08/03 1.596.3.6) Add Intel e100 net driver. (02/08/03 1.596.3.7) Add e1000 gige net driver. (02/08/03 1.596.3.8) Move e100 net driver after eepro100, in kernel image link order. (02/08/05 1.601) [PATCH] PATCH: 2.4.20-pre1 - parisc specific include files (02/08/05 1.602) [PATCH] PATCH: 2.4.20pre1 - parisc gsc bus (02/08/05 1.603) [PATCH] PATCH: 2.4.20-pre1 HP HIL drivers (02/08/05 1.604) [PATCH] PATCH: Update the MPT fusion drivers to the vendors latest (02/08/05 1.605) [PATCH] PATCH: 2.4/2.5 - Fix endianness on 3c503 (02/08/05 1.606) [PATCH] PATCH: remove unneeded parisc magic in acenic (02/08/05 1.607) [PATCH] PATCH: depca update (02/08/05 1.608) [PATCH] PATCH: 2.4/2.5 - Fix traps on alpha when using ewrk3 (02/08/05 1.609) [PATCH] PATCH: fix gcc warnings in baycom_epp (02/08/05 1.610) [PATCH] PATCH: 2.4/2.5 Fix endianness in hp-plus (02/08/05 1.611) [PATCH] PATCH: fix multiple gcc 3.1 warnings in irda (02/08/05 1.612) [PATCH] PATCH: 2.4/2.5 fix endianness on smc boards (02/08/05 1.613) [PATCH] PATCH: 2.4/2.5 fix endianness in wd.c (02/08/05 1.614) [PATCH] PATCH: 2.4 - move nubus to static inline (02/08/05 1.615) [PATCH] PATCH: 2.4 update gsc parallel port - from maintainer (02/08/05 1.616) [PATCH] PATCH: update the aacraid driver (02/08/05 1.617) [PATCH] PATCH: fix aic7xxx build when PCI=n (02/08/05 1.618) [PATCH] PATCH: eata scsi - update from author (02/08/05 1.619) [PATCH] PATCH: fix typo in ncr53c8xx (02/08/05 1.620) [PATCH] PATCH: u14-34f scsi driver update from author (02/08/05 1.621) [PATCH] PATCH: driver for harmony audio (02/08/05 1.622) [PATCH] PATCH: trident audio updates (02/08/05 1.623) [PATCH] PATCH: fix undefined C in ixj driver (02/08/05 1.624) [PATCH] PATCH: fix gcc 3.1 warnings (02/08/05 1.625) [PATCH] PATCH: update sti frame buffer (02/08/05 1.626) [PATCH] PATCH: pull the rest of sti into a subdirectory and update it (02/08/05 1.627) [PATCH] PATCH: Beos file systems (befs) (02/08/05 1.628) [PATCH] PATCH: SOM binary load (parisc specific) (02/08/05 1.629) [PATCH] PATCH: Add EFI partition support (02/08/05 1.630) [PATCH] PATCH: more hp specific include files (02/08/05 1.631) [PATCH] PATCH: Fix gcc 3.1 warnings in vlan (02/08/05 1.632) [PATCH] PATCH: fix formatting (02/08/05 1.633) [PATCH] PATCH: gcc 3.1 warning fixes for generic_serial (02/08/05 1.634) [PATCH] PATCH: HP specific drivers (02/08/05 1.635) [PATCH] PATCH: fix compiler warning in mxser (02/08/05 1.636) [PATCH] PATCH: (resend for 2.4.20-pre1 as asked) synclink pcmcia (02/08/05 1.637) [PATCH] PATCH: PDC (parisc bios) console driver (02/08/05 1.638) [PATCH] PATCH: fix compiler warnings (02/08/05 1.639) [PATCH] PATCH: fix stallion failing to load (02/08/05 1.640) [PATCH] PATCH: fix sx driver compile warnings (02/08/05 1.641) [PATCH] PATCH: fix standards compliance bugs in the tty layer (02/08/05 1.642) [PATCH] PATCH: clean up umem further (02/08/05 1.643) Changed makefile to .20-pre1 (02/08/05 1.644) Import patch revert-acenic-change.patch (02/08/05 1.645) [PATCH] AMD 8111 PCI IDS (02/08/05 1.646) [PATCH] AMD 8111 sound support (02/08/05 1.647) [PATCH] x86-64 auto_fs support (02/08/05 1.648) [PATCH] bluetooth flags warning fixes (02/08/05 1.649) [PATCH] cciss interrupt flags warnings (02/08/05 1.650) [PATCH] CONFIG_ISA for drivers/char (02/08/05 1.651) [PATCH] CONFIG_ISA for IDE (02/08/05 1.652) [PATCH] CONFIG_ISA for radio drivers (02/08/05 1.653) [PATCH] Configuration fixes for net drivers (02/08/05 1.654) [PATCH] DRM 64bit fixes (02/08/05 1.655) [PATCH] Early console support for x86-64 (02/08/05 1.656) [PATCH] x86-64 ELF format name (02/08/05 1.657) [PATCH] Ftape 64bit/x86-64 fixes (02/08/05 1.658) [PATCH] CONFIG_ISA for i386 (02/08/05 1.659) [PATCH] Interrupt flags fixes for IEEE1394 (02/08/05 1.660) [PATCH] x86-64 support in ipc/ (02/08/05 1.661) [PATCH] 64bit fixes for drivers/isdn (02/08/05 1.662) [PATCH] 64bit fixes for the megaraid driver (02/08/05 1.663) [PATCH] paride interrupt flags fixes (02/08/05 1.664) [PATCH] 64bit warning fixes for PCI (02/08/05 1.665) [PATCH] synclink interrupt flag fixes (02/08/05 1.666) [PATCH] 64bit fixes for drivers/video (02/08/05 1.667) [PATCH] vsyscall/HPET support for x86-64 (02/08/05 1.668) [PATCH] 64bit WAN driver fixes (02/08/05 1.669) [PATCH] wavelan 64bit warning (02/08/05 1.670) [PATCH] x86-64 core changes (02/08/05 1.671) [PATCH] remove the warning from include/linux/dcache.h (02/08/05 1.673) [PATCH] 64bit dpt driver fixes (02/08/05 1.674) [PATCH] 2.4.19, (02/08/05 1.675) [PATCH] core fixes (02/08/05 1.676) [PATCH] L2CAP fixes (02/08/05 1.677) [PATCH] SCO fixes (02/08/05 1.678) [PATCH] HCI USB driver update (02/08/05 1.679) [PATCH] BNEP support (02/08/05 1.680) [PATCH] SCSI tape patch for 2.4.19 (02/08/05 1.681) Remove NAPI for now -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/